State Police are highlighting a 52-year old homicide case in Herkimer County on "Cold Case Tuesday."

69-year old Lucy Dade Forrester was killed on February 20th, 1964 in the Village of Frankfort.

Forrester was found murdered inside her small variety store on South Litchfield Street.  She lived alone in an apartment above the store.

Police say Forrester was beaten and strangled to death and the store and apartment were ransacked.

It was rumored that Forrester kept cash hidden somewhere in the store or apartment and police say it appears robbery was the motive in the homicide.
